Tournament Format

The Impact Cup is comprised of 6 teams. A team may consist of as many players as desired, but at the minimum, a team will consist of 8 players (two at each of the following levels: Open, 4.5, 4.0, and 3.5. The round-robin competition will see each team compete against every other team for 5 matches. Each match consists of 4 doubles lines (Open / 4.5 / 4.0 / 3.5) playing one set each.  A doubles pairing can consist of two women, two men, or mixed. Doubles pairings can change match to match, but must stay true to level. The total number of sets determines the winning team. If there is a tie, head-to-head results will determine the winner.

The Fundraising Effort

At the Impact Cup, team captains and players come together to make an impact both on and off the court. Each participant commits to a fundraising commitment of at least $2,500. Collectively, teams are encouraged to raise $30,000 or more, all in support of providing free tennis access and educational resources for youth in our community. Each team, captain, and player will have a personalized online fundraising page where you can track progress, tell your story of why you are involved, and engage with your network to support your efforts. YTSD supports you along the way with assistance in creating your page, social media outreach, email templates, or anything else that may help.
